PAKISTAN WIN ODI BY A HUGE 203 RUNS
Zaheer Abbas's huge score of 226 helped his Pakistan side to a record breaking total of 416. Abbas was aided and abetted by Anwar (84) and ul-Haq (52) but in the latter stages it was all left up to him as the middle order were all dismissed by the spin of Malinga for under 20.
Sri Lanka were facing a run of 8.6 from the off and soon crumbled to 36-3. This brought together Saneth Jayasuriya and Angelo Matthews who put on 89 together in just 10 overs - from there anything seemed possible. There were some key spells that derailed Pakistan. First Mushtaq got both Matthews (22) and Ranatunge (0) in the 18th over followed by Jayasuriya gone for a 46 ball 67 in the next. A similar double wicket over saw Imran Khan take the relatively set Vaas and his replacement Malnga but by then it was all over.
